1. What is Z26?

Z26 is an emulator that allows gamers to play classic Atari 2600 games on their computers. It was first released in 1996 and has since undergone several updates and improvements.

2. History of Z26

Z26 was first released in 1996 by John Saeger. Since then, it has undergone several updates and improvements, with the latest version being released in 2013.
